paneer pakora recipe - cottage cheese fritters

Paneer Pakora Recipe

Easy Paneer pakora recipe with an extra crispy and crunchy texture is the best Indian snack to try. The most popular and delectable Indian cottage cheese fritters are prepared with spicy paneer cubes, dipped in a gram flour batter, and fried to get golden pakoras.

Ingredients

  • For Paneer Marination
  • 200 g Fresh Paneer
  • 1 teaspoon Chaat Masala
  • ½ teaspoon Garlic Powder
  • ½ teaspoon Red Chili Powder
  • teaspoon Black Pepper
  • Pakora Batter
  • 2 tablespoon Garm Flour Besan
  • 1 tablespoon Cornflour
  • ½ tablespoon Rice flour
  • ½ teaspoon Salt
  • ½ teaspoon Garlic Powder
  • ½ teaspoon Red Chili Powder
  • teaspoon Black Pepper
  • 1 pinch Turmeric Powder
  • 2 teaspoon Fresh Coriander
  • 2 teaspoon Chopped Onion
  • 50 ml Water
  • Oil for deep frying

Instructions

  • First season the paneer cubes with chaat masala, garlic powder, red chili powder and black pepper.
  • Mix it well and take out in another bowl.
  • Now in same bowl, add gram flour (besan), cornflour and rice flour.
  • Also add salt, garlic powder, red chili powder, black pepper, turmeric powder.
  • Add freshly chopped coriander and onion.
  • Make a thick batter with water.
  • Now add marinated paneer cubes in pakora batter and give it a gentle mix so the paneer cubes can properly coat from all sides.
  • Deep fry on medium heat.
  • Crispy and crunchy paneer pakora is ready to serve.

Notes

  • To make a perfect and presentable paneer pakora, take a perfect cube of panner. If it's brittle or breaking then it will not taste good in pakoras.
  • Use good quality chickpea flour/gram flour or besan.
  • Strain the flour before use. It will give you the smooth texture of pakoras. You can make variations in spices to add in paneer as per your taste.
  • Gram flour batter should be thick and consistent. It should not be runny otherwise the paneer will not stick the batter.
  • Use cornflour or rice flour to add extra crispiness in pakoras. Especially the rice flour add crunch in pakoras.
  • Strain the besan or flour before use.
  • Avoid to fry pakora on high heat. Medium heat/flame/temperature is recommended.
